CK Transportation in Knoxville, TN is seeking a CDL-A truck driver for regional no-touch dry-van runs. This role follows a predictable 12-day cycle with 48 hours at home every other weekend, driving established interstate lanes where freight remains steady year-round.
Trucks are 2021+ Freightliner Cascadia or Kenworth with automatics, APUs, inverters and refrigerators. Orientation includes lodging and meals; dispatch teams provide support.

Regional freight stability and predictable scheduling make this CDL-A truck driver position a strong choice for drivers who value consistency from week to week. Operating from the Knoxville area, this fleet runs established interstate lanes where freight remains steady throughout the year and dispatch planning helps minimize downtime between loads. Drivers spend more time moving freight and less time waiting for the next assignment.
Drivers typically earn between $1,350 and $1,500 per week depending on mileage, freight volume, and experience. Weekly payroll provides dependable income, while eligible drivers receive medical, dental, and vision insurance, paid vacation, and retirement savings options. Approved drivers may also participate in rider and pet programs.
This position follows a 12-day operating cycle with 48 hours at home every other weekend. Dispatch works to build efficient trip plans that allow for smoother load transitions and more consistent scheduling throughout each run. The result is a dependable work routine that supports both earning potential and regular home time.
Drivers are assigned 2021 or newer Freightliner Cascadia and Kenworth tractors equipped with automatic transmissions, APUs, inverters, and refrigerators. Preventative maintenance programs help keep equipment reliable and reduce unnecessary downtime. Depending on available parking, drivers may be able to take assigned equipment home during their scheduled reset.
Freight consists of no-touch dry van loads moving across established regional and multi-state freight lanes. Many loads are drop-and-hook, helping reduce delays at customer locations and improving overall trip efficiency. Average haul lengths of approximately 700 to 750 miles support dependable weekly mileage and steady earnings throughout the year.
Transportation, hotel accommodations, and meals are provided during orientation. Throughout each trip, experienced support teams assist with dispatch coordination, routing, and operational needs to help drivers stay productive and keep freight moving on schedule.
